A sportsbook is an establishment that takes wagers on sports events and pays winning bettors. It is a type of gambling business that must follow laws and regulations in order to operate legally. The most popular sports bets include baseball, boxing, football, and (American) basketball. There are also bets on horse races, ice hockey, and soccer. The sportsbook’s profitability depends on the number of bettors and the amount of money they win. Winning bets are paid out when the event is completed, or if it’s not finished, when it has been played long enough to be deemed official.

Creating a sportsbook requires significant financial resources. The cost of the software, licensing, and banking options can be expensive. It may be more cost-effective to purchase a white label sportsbook that already has licenses and banking options in place. Alternatively, you can also build a custom sportsbook, which allows you to tailor the experience to your own needs and expectations.
